Simply put, lumens measure luminous flux—the total amount of visible light emitted by a source. The higher the number, the brighter the light. At 3000 lumens, a light source emits substantial illumination, capable of lighting up large spaces or meeting high-brightness requirements.
Imagine walking into a spacious living room or a workspace requiring intense focus—3000 lumens provides ample lighting to eliminate shadows and enhance visibility. However, for bedrooms needing softer lighting, 3000 lumens might be excessively harsh.
Lumens vs. Watts: Understanding the Difference
Many confuse lumens with watts, but they represent fundamentally different concepts. Watts measure electrical power consumption, while lumens quantify brightness. A bulb might consume little electricity (low watts) yet emit bright light (high lumens), or vice versa.
To convert lumens to watts, use this formula:
Watts (W) = Lumens (Lm) / Luminous Efficacy (Lm/W)
Luminous efficacy refers to how many lumens a bulb produces per watt of electricity consumed. Different bulb types vary significantly in efficacy:
| Bulb Type | Luminous Efficacy (Lm/W) |
|---|---|
| Incandescent | 12–15 |
| Halogen | 18–25 |
| CFL (Compact Fluorescent) | 45–70 |
| LED | 90–120 |
For example, an LED bulb with 95 Lm/W efficacy would require approximately:
Watts = 3000 / 95 ≈ 31 watts
This means a 31-watt LED bulb delivers brightness equivalent to a 200+ watt incandescent bulb—demonstrating LED's energy efficiency.

Task Lighting: Enhancing Work Efficiency
For precision work—whether mechanical, electronic, or craft-related—3000 lumens provides optimal visibility, minimizing eye fatigue and improving accuracy.
Projectors: Home Theater Essentials
3000-lumen projectors deliver bright, clear images even in well-lit environments, transforming homes into entertainment centers for movies, gaming, or professional presentations.
Outdoor Lighting: Safety and Security
3000-lumen floodlights illuminate pathways, driveways, and gardens, ensuring nighttime safety while serving as deterrents against trespassers. Motion-activated models offer energy-efficient operation.

Frequently Asked Questions
1. Is 3000 lumens bright enough?
Yes, it sufficiently illuminates most residential and commercial spaces, eliminating shadows.
2. What's the wattage equivalent of 3000 lumens?
Approximately 30-60W for LEDs, 220-250W for incandescent bulbs, and 55-90W for CFLs.
3. What area can 3000 lumens cover?
Typically 15-25 square meters, potentially up to 30-40 square meters under ideal conditions.
4. Is 3000 lumens too bright for bedrooms?
Generally yes—800-1200 lumens usually suffices for bedroom lighting.
